Soil treatments are intended to control termites for extended Intervals, although they could be breached because of physical disturbance of the

Treatment zone (landscaping activities, construction, erosion), tree roots growing through the treatment zone and natural degradation of the termiticide,

among others. For these reasons, the majority of termite control treatments can be found with renewable guarantees.

During construction, use a concrete foundation and also leave a ventilation space between the dirt and wood. Cover exposed timber surfaces using a sealant or metallic barrier.

After construction, maintain the dirt around the foundation dry through proper grading and drainage (including maintenance of gutters and downspouts).

Reduce openings offering termites access into the structure (filling cracks in cement foundations as well as around where utilities pass through the walls with cement, grout, or caulk).

Ensure that your trees and shrubs are not planted too near the structure and do not allow them to grow against exposed wood surfaces.
